Ingredients

Quantities are shown as originally provided.

  • 12 large eggs (separate yolks from whites)
  • 360 g self-raising flour with ½ tsp salt (optional)
  • 360 g sugar
  • 90 g cooking oil or melted butter
  • 3 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. 1

    Whisk 12 egg whites in a mixing bowl

  2. 2

    Add 180g sugar and continue to whisk

  3. 3

    Whisk at high speed until it turns fluffy

  4. 4

    Remove meringue from mixing bowl and add 12 egg yolks into the bowl

  5. 5

    Add the remaining 180g sugar

  6. 6

    Whisk at medium speed until sugar dissolves

  7. 7

    Slowly pour in 90g cooking oil

  8. 8

    Add the meringue into the egg yolk mixture

  9. 9

    Mix at low speed

  10. 10

    Add 3 tsp vanilla extract

  11. 11

    Slowly add 360g self-raising flour with salt and mix at low speed

  12. 12

    Lightly grease the cavity of each mould with oil or melted butter

  13. 13

    Heat up the empty greased moulds for 5 mins in a pre-heated oven at 180C

  14. 14

    Remove hot moulds from oven and pour batter about 3/4 full into each cavity

  15. 15

    Bake in oven at 180C for 10 mins or until golden brown

  16. 16

    After taking out from oven, set aside for about 5 mins before removing kueh from moulds
